Description
Quick and Spicy Shrimp Soup is a vibrant, flavorful dish that combines succulent shrimp with a delightful blend of spices for a warming experience.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 lb medium shrimp, peeled and deveined
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1 small onion, finely chopped
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 bell pepper, diced
- 1 medium carrot, sliced
- 1 can (14 oz) diced tomatoes
- 3 cups low-sodium chicken broth
- 1 teaspoon chili powder
- ½ teaspoon smoked paprika
- ½ teaspoon cayenne pepper (adjust to taste)
- 1 teaspoon ground cumin
- 1 tablespoon fresh lime juice
- 2 tablespoons fresh cilantro, chopped (optional)
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Optional: 1-2 fresh chili peppers, finely chopped (for extra spice)
Instructions
- Heat olive oil in a large pot over medium heat. Sauté onion until translucent.
- Add garlic and bell pepper; cook until fragrant.
- Stir in carrot and diced tomatoes. Pour in chicken broth and simmer for 5 minutes.
- Season with spices; mix well.
- Add shrimp and cook until pink (about 5-7 minutes).
- Finish with lime juice and garnish with cilantro if desired.
